Determination of chitosan in textiles by spectrophotometry
Chitosan in textiles was hydrolyzed to glucosamine under high temperature and strong acid.Glucosamine was derived into purple-red substance by two-step method.The purple-red substance was detected by spectrophotometry so as to determine the content of chitosan in textiles.The hydrolysis conditions and derivatization process of chitosan in textiles were optimized.It was found that hydrolysis temperature had great influence on the determination of chitosan.The results showed that the absorbance value of the purpline red substance produced by the derivation reaction had good linear relationship with the concentration(R2=0.9987),and the detection limit of chitosan was 15.6 mg/kg.The relative standard deviation of this method is 5.04%,and the recovery is in the range of 85.32~97.36%,which can meet the requirements of daily detection.
